https://www.minimumriskpesticide.com (EPAMRP.com) is a website to promoting Minimum Risk Pesticides as a safer or near safer approach over conventual pesticides. The website promotes Minimum Risk Pesticides (EPAMRP) products in order to make better awareness of alternative products that are considered to be as described on by the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) as to pose little to no risk to human health or the environment]”, using ingredients and inert ingredients that are authorized by the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) under Federal Insecticide, Fungicide, and Rodenticide Act (FIFRA). Unlike Pesticides, Minimum Risk Pesticides are not required to be registered with the Environmental Protection Agency rather each individual U.S. State has authority that ranges from acceptance that manufacturer and/or supplier is responsible to States take detail and responsibility of label information to lower risk to manufacturer and/or suppliers.
